1Piazza del Duomo, Lecce
Lecce is definitely one of the towns that travelers would want to visit during their stay in Italy. Come here and have the chance to admire the beautiful architecture.
Lecce is definitely one of the towns that travelers would want to visit during their stay in Italy. Come here and have the chance to admire the beautiful architecture.